Display Board The DISPLAY BOARD is probably the most familiar part of a Science Project. This tri-fold board will show off all your hard work so you want it to be professional. This powerpoint offers several tips for its design and construction.

Example 1 Borders (not necessary) Lettering (Neat) Matting (adds color and fills “white space”) Charts (large/full size) Notice layout on sides Use diagram on handout for proper placement Things this project is missing: Subtitle Pictures with captions Proper placement of written parts Aligning the papers in straight lines Limited colors

What Makes for a Good Display For a Good Display Board, You Should Answer "Yes" to Every Question Does your display board include: Title & Subtitle Purpose Problem Hypothesis Variables Materials list Procedure Abstract Data: table(s) & graph(s) & Pictures (all properly labeled) Results Conclusion What it does not include Name, school, teacher, etc… Pictures with faces Research report, Sources, Introduction, Acknowledgements Things hanging off Stickers or clip art Anything handwritten

Text Size Suggestions Suggestions for a Typical Science Project Display Board Title 150+: You want your title to be visible from across a room! Subtitle 60+: Should be easily readable from five feet away by someone just walking by. Headings 60+: This text is smaller than headings, but more noticeable than main text size. Easy to read font Main Body Text 14 – 18: This is a comfortable text size for someone who comes closer to read more. Captions 12 – 16: It's OK to make these a bit smaller than the body text if necessary.

Text advice You can single space everything if you want You can stretch the margins so they are really small so that text uses up all of the page Use a font size so that you fit everything in its proper location. This may be a trial and error process Stick with traditional fonts like Arial, Times New Roman, or similar typefaces. Use italics or bold for emphasis, not for all your text. Absolutely no ALL CAPS; THEY ARE MUCH HARDER TO READ. Don't use more than two or three different fonts on your board. For example-Times New Roman for body copy and Arial for headings makes for a nice combination.
